Public Universities in Germany With Zero Tuition Fees

Public Universities in Germany

Did you know that around 2.87 million students were enrolled in German universities during the winter semester? Of these, approximately 85.9% – or 2.5 million students – were enrolled in public institutions in the winter 2023/24 semester. This clearly shows that a vast majority of both local and international students in Germany choose public universities. … Read more

Medium of Instruction Certificate to Study Abroad

moi certificate

When applying to certain universities abroad, you may be asked to provide a Medium of Instruction certificate instead of IELTS or TOEFL as proof of English proficiency. A Medium of Instruction (MOI) may sound technical, but it’s not. The MOI is a certificate issued by schools or universities that confirms the language in which you … Read more
